Furniture >> GEORGE III BUTLER'S TRAY
A small George III mahogany butler's tray, the rectangular body with raised sides, the two long sides with open-shaped hand holds, and the one short side with lower-shaped edge. The centre inlaid in boxwood and ebony with a star-burst motif, and the edges with inset, re-entrant- cornered barber pole inlay in boxwood and ebony.
Height 3 inches; width 18 1/.2 inches; depth 14 3/4 inches.
c. 1770
